Abstract
Genetic variation induced by tissue culture has been characterized in many species. The present study was conducted to genetically and pheno typically characterize an albino mutant in sunflower induced by in-vit ro culture. A single recessive gene defective in carotenoid biosynthes is eventually leads to a chlorophyll loss due to photobleaching, absen ce of seed dormancy, and a low level of endogenous abscisic acid (ABA) in cotyledons and leaves. Further characterization has shown that the endogenous level of the hormone does not increase after drought stres s and that the mutation prevents anthocyanin synthesis.
